Djim Berger started his study at the Design Academy in 2003. Not knowing what it would have in store for him. He felt it was the direction he had to go in. It’s in your childhood where you find your passion. Experimenting with materials and techniques is the main subject in his work. Starting from his personal vision these experiments grow out to be functional designs. This is mainly done in the Pastoor van Ars church where Atelierdorp is located wich he founded three years ago together with Hilbert Tjalkens, Vera Teunen, Otje Bastiaansen and Rocco Verdult. Soon to be occupied by more. Where at this moment more than 30 designers and artists are happy to work every day.
After finishing his study at the Design Academy it didn’t take long for him to sell his first piece from the project “Lightweight Porcelain” at Pierre Berge & associés Brussels in the auction called wishlist “Li Edelkoort”.
This year he is chosen by the Designhuis to take part in the talent 2009 exhibition, during the Dutch Design week, with both his graduation projects.
